POWER FLOW• Important for

• Planning• economic • Scheduling• control of an existing system• planning its future expansion

• The objective is• determining the magnitudes and phase angle of voltages at each bus• active and reactive power flow in each line

Page 6: Gauss seidel

• Type of buses• Slack busOne bus, known as slack or swing bus, is taken as reference where the magnitude and phase angle of the voltage are specified. This bus makes up the difference between the scheduled loads and generated power that are caused by the losses in the network• Load buses - P-Q buses• generator buses - voltage-controlled buses - P-V buses
